New measurement of the {sup 14}N(n,p){sup 14}C cross section at stellar energy with a drift chamber

The {sup 14}N(n,p){sup 14}C reaction is crucial for nucleosynthesis in stars, since it may act as a neutron poison for stellar s-process. We made a new measurement of its cross section by using a newly developed gas scintillation drift chamber, which contained N{sub 2} gas as an active target in addition to the chamber gas. A preliminary value of 1.07{plus_minus}0.31(stat.){plus_minus}0.19(syst.) mb was obtained at {ital {bar E}}{sub {ital n}}=49.7 keV. {copyright} {ital 1995} {ital American} {ital Institute} {ital of} {ital Physics}.
